The question is which celebrities are getting paid the most for their Instagram posts?

Luckily for us all, Hopper HQ have compiled the first-ever Instagram Rich List, revealing which celebrities are the platform’s highest earners and how much they’re each getting paid per post.

Spoiler alert: all of the Kardashians made the list...

1. Selena Gomez Followers: 122 million ££ per post: £424,000

2. Kim Kardashian Followers: 100 million ££ per post: £424,000

3. Cristiano Ronaldo Followers: 105.5 million ££ per post: £308,000

4. Kylie Jenner Followers: 95 million ££ per post: £308,000

5. Kendall Jenner Followers: 81.7 million ££ per post: £285,000

6. Khloe Kardashian Followers: 68 million ££ per post: £192,000

7. Kourtney Kardashian Followers: 57.8 million ££ per post: £192,000

8. Cara Delevingne Followers: 40.4 million ££ per post: £115,000

9. Gigi Hadid Followers: 34.7 million ££ per post: £92,000

10. Lebron James Followers: 30.7 million ££ per post: £92,000
